CVE-2000-0090: VMWare 1.1.2 allows local users to cause a denial of service via a symlink attack.

A local user on a system running VMware 1.1.2 could abuse a symbolic link trick to make the product behave incorrectly and stop working, causing a denial of service. This is a very old (2000-era) Linux desktop virtualization flaw and only affects someone with a shell account on the host, not remote attackers. Very low in modern environments. VMware 1.1.2 shipped around 1999-2000 for Linux hosts and is effectively extinct. Exposure exists only where a legacy multi-user Linux host still runs that specific build and permits untrusted local shell users. Low priority. This is a 25-year-old local denial-of-service bug in an obsolete product with no KEV listing. Address only if legacy asset discovery uncovers a system still running VMware 1.1.2; otherwise treat as historical. Mitigation focus: Inventory any hosts still running VMware 1.1.2 and plan retirement or upgrade to a supported hypervisor.; Restrict local shell access on multi-user hosts running legacy VMware to trusted administrators.; Consult current VMware/Broadcom guidance for any supported successor product before applying fixes..
